Recommendation

Staff recommends that the Mayor and Council award and authorize the City Manager to execute a rider agreement for an amount not to exceed $350,000, annually, subject to appropriations, with terms and pricing consistent with City of Gaithersburg contract RFB2024-009, for a construction services contract for city roadway resurfacing, curbs, sidewalks and miscellaneous appurtenances to Olney Masonry. Corp., of Beltsville, Maryland, through June 30, 2026, with the option to extend for (2) two additional years through June 30, 2028, consistent with the City of Gaithersburg’s extensions and renewals.

Discussion

This rider contract provides the city with a mechanism to maintain and provide asphalt and concrete improvements to the infrastructure of the city’s parks and buildings, including roadways (within parks and facility grounds), sidewalks, ADA improvements, pathways, parking lots, plazas, curb and gutters, drainage systems, culverts, railings, fences, bollards, line striping, athletic courts, and pervious pavement.

Procurement

Staff believes this contract is the best for the city because the scope fits the city’s needs and the City of Gaithersburg’s contract has multiple line items with estimated quantities larger than the city's and, as such, provides more competitive pricing based on higher volume.

 

Olney Masonry is a State Certified MFD-V business.

 

In accordance with Section 17-71 of the Rockville City Code, Cooperative Procurement; (b)

The City may contract with any contractor who offers goods, services, insurance or

construction on the same terms as provided other state or local governments or agencies

thereof who have arrived at those terms through a competitive procurement procedure

similar to the procedure used by the City.

 

In accordance with Section 17-39 of the Rockville City Code, Awarding Authority, (a) All

contracts involving more than two hundred and fifty thousand dollars ($250,000.00) shall be

awarded by the Council.

Fiscal Impact

This award supports operating and capital activities that require asphalt and concrete repairs and construction. Funding within the Parks and Facilities Maintenance Division FY 2026 operating budget and within the Recreation and Parks Program Area FY 2026 capital budget support this award. All future funding is subject to Mayor and Council appropriations.

Next Steps 

Upon the Mayor and Council approval, the Procurement Department will obtain the Contractor’s insurance, complete execution of the Rider Agreement, and issue a Master Agreement to Olney Masonry for services.
